UV IDENTIFICATION & TRACKING
PROGRAM
This program enables the tracking of treatment and
re-treatment records on all goods in all facilities.
Certified applicators stamp completed
applications with an invisible strategically located stamp.
This stamp, visible only under our provided UV lights, can
be examined annually by inspectors to identify items
treated, date, product used, certified applicator, term and
length of certification. On laundered items the stamp
disperses indicating re-treatment is needed. On
applications of paints and varnishes, our stamp is
permanent until repainting. The stamp number refers back to
the corresponding batch number at the manufacturing
plant.
